The University for Foreigners of Siena suspends "teaching activities for April 10, 2024, as a sign of sharing for the day of 'Id al-fitr', the great Islamic festival of breaking the fast of Ramad". Among the reasons, as stated in the decree signed by the rector Tommaso Montanari, is to give a "visible sign of solidarity with the Palestinian population of Gaza, largely Muslim, subjected to an incessant, unprecedented massacre". The decision, Montanari declares today, "which would have been (and in any case will be) the subject of a press release from Stranieri immediately after Easter, is accompanied by our intention to also suspend teaching activities for Friday 11 October 2024, Kippur, one year after the massacre of 7 October Our statutory mission is to build multiculturalism and contribute to peaceful coexistence between peoples: this seems to us to be a particularly urgent mission today."
